What affects the price

Cruise pricing shifts based on a few key variables. Your cabin category is the biggest factor; choosing a suite or a room with a balcony naturally costs more than an interior cabin. Where you choose to sail and how far out you book also play a significant role. Last-minute deals can sometimes save you money, but booking early often secures better perks or specific room locations. About this service

Booking a last-minute cruise involves finding unsold inventory close to the departure date, often within a few months of sailing. You should look for these deals if you have a flexible schedule and can pack quickly. While you might find lower fares, your choice of cabin location will be limited to what is left. What is the cheapest month to cruise?

For the most affordable cruise options, aim for the shoulder seasons like September, October, or January through early March, avoiding major holidays.
